Huckabee’s remarks rebuffed

2026-02-23 - 21:43

THE remarks by US Ambassador to Israel, Mike Huckabee, have sparked an uproar across the Middle East, particularly among several Islamic states. In an interview with former Fox News host Tucker Carlson, Huckabee expressed support for Israel’s territorial expansion, suggesting that he would not oppose Israel taking over large swathes of the Middle East. These comments are not only dangerous but also deeply divisive, further complicating the already volatile situation in the region. Pakistan, along with a coalition of 13 other nations condemned Huckabee’s rhetoric in the strongest terms. In a joint statement, they stressed that Huckabee’s words contravened international law and posed a direct threat to the security and stability of the Middle East. The diplomatic push to establish peace cannot and must not be sidelined by inflammatory rhetoric that promotes aggression and occupation. It is particularly alarming that Huckabee’s remarks come at a time when the international community, particularly President Donald Trump, has been engaged in efforts to bring a modicum of stability to the region. Supporting Israel’s territorial ambitions, particularly when it comes to further annexing Palestinian land, will not lead to peace or stability. Instead, it will likely fuel a new wave of resentment and violence that undermines the broader aspirations for peace in the Middle East. Instead of aligning with Israel’s aggressive posture, Western countries, including the United States, should place their full support behind a renewed and meaningful effort to resolve the Palestinian issue. This requires moving away from policies that validate Israeli expansionism and instead focusing on a two-state solution that guarantees the Palestinian people their own sovereign state. Central to this vision is the establishment of a Palestinian state with Al-Quds al-Sharif, as its capital. It is important to note that the establishment of a Palestinian state is not only a matter of moral justice but a necessary step for ensuring a stable and peaceful Middle East. The future of the region and, indeed the world, depends on a commitment to peace, respect for international law and the recognition of the Palestinian people’s right to self-determination.
